Understanding Virtual Call Routing Fundamentals

Virtual call routing stands as a cornerstone of contemporary business telecommunications, offering organizations the ability to direct incoming calls to appropriate destinations based on predefined rules and parameters. Unlike traditional phone systems that rely on physical hardware and manual transfers, virtual call routing employs cloud-based software to intelligently distribute calls across teams, departments, or individual agents. This technology responds to specific triggers including caller ID, time of day, department selection, or even customer history data. The importance of efficient call routing cannot be overstated – research by Forrester Research indicates that businesses implementing smart routing systems experience up to 37% improvement in first-call resolution rates. For companies struggling with call overflow or misdirected inquiries, virtual routing provides a solution that maintains professionalism while ensuring callers reach the right person. The Technical Architecture Behind Virtual Call Routing

The backbone of virtual call routing systems consists of sophisticated software algorithms working in tandem with cloud-based PBX (Private Branch Exchange) infrastructure. This architecture processes incoming calls through multi-layered decision trees that evaluate various parameters before determining the optimal routing path. The system typically incorporates SIP (Session Initiation Protocol) technology to establish and manage voice sessions across IP networks. For businesses seeking flexibility, many routing solutions integrate with SIP trunking providers to offer cost-effective scaling options. The technical framework also includes API connectors that facilitate integration with existing CRM systems, allowing call routing decisions to leverage customer data. Database management components store routing rules, historical call patterns, and agent availability metrics. Load balancers distribute traffic during high-volume periods to prevent system bottlenecks. Key Features That Drive Effective Virtual Call Routing

The most impactful virtual call routing implementations share certain critical capabilities that enhance their operational value. Skills-based routing stands out as particularly valuable, directing callers to agents with specific expertise or language proficiencies that match their needs. Time-based routing automatically adjusts call flows based on business hours, ensuring after-hours calls reach on-call staff or AI call assistants rather than going unanswered. Queue management features provide estimated wait times and callback options during high-volume periods. Geographic routing directs calls based on caller location, connecting customers with their nearest service center. Priority routing identifies high-value customers or urgent situations and elevates these calls in the queue. Interactive Voice Response (IVR) integration allows callers to self-select their destination through voice prompts or keypad entries. AI-Powered Enhancements to Virtual Call Routing

Artificial intelligence has transformed virtual call routing from simple rule-based systems into predictive, learning platforms that continuously optimize call distribution. Natural Language Processing (NLP) allows routing systems to understand caller intent from spoken requests, replacing traditional menu systems with conversational interfaces where callers simply state their needs. Sentiment analysis can detect caller frustration or urgency in their voice tone, automatically adjusting routing priority or connecting distressed callers with specialized resolution teams. Predictive routing uses historical data and machine learning to match callers with agents most likely to resolve their specific issues based on past success patterns. Speech recognition in multiple languages enables global businesses to route calls based on language without requiring callers to make menu selections. Virtual Call Routing for Remote and Distributed Teams

The shift toward remote and hybrid work models has elevated virtual call routing from a convenience to a necessity for maintaining seamless business communications. Distributed teams particularly benefit from geographic-independent routing that connects callers with available staff regardless of their physical location. Follow-me routing ensures calls reach team members across multiple devices—office phones, mobile devices, or softphones on laptops—preventing missed connections when staff work from various locations. Presence-based routing automatically detects when team members are available, directing calls only to those actively ready to respond. For companies with international operations, time-zone aware routing ensures calls reach active team members during business hours somewhere in the organization. Virtual routing enables flexible scheduling where team members can adjust their availability status in real-time, maintaining coverage while accommodating the realities of remote work. Common Virtual Call Routing Challenges and Solutions

Despite their benefits, virtual call routing implementations can face specific challenges that require targeted solutions. Complex menu systems often frustrate callers; simplify navigation by limiting options to five or fewer at each level and offering direct transfer to human agents. Inaccurate routing occurs when rules don’t properly reflect actual business processes; regular rule audits and caller feedback analysis help identify and correct misrouted calls. System overloads during peak periods can be mitigated through cloud-based solutions with automatic scaling capabilities. Outdated customer information leads to inappropriate routing decisions; implement regular database cleaning protocols and consider AI voice assistants for FAQ handling to reduce unnecessary transfers. Staff availability inaccuracies happen when agents don’t update their status; automated presence detection ties routing decisions to actual availability rather than manual settings. Technical issues including voice quality problems require monitoring tools that proactively identify degradation before callers report problems. Advanced Analytics for Optimizing Call Routing Performance

Data-driven optimization represents the difference between adequate and exceptional virtual call routing systems. Advanced analytics provide crucial insights into routing effectiveness through several key metrics. First-call resolution rates broken down by routing path identify which rules successfully connect callers with appropriate resources. Transfer analysis highlights potential routing failures by tracking calls requiring multiple transfers. Queue analytics measure wait times across different routing paths, identifying bottlenecks requiring additional resources. Abandonment pattern analysis pinpoints exactly where in the routing process callers typically disconnect. Time-to-resolution tracking correlates routing decisions with ultimate case closure speed, identifying the most efficient pathways. Speech analytics can identify common caller requests that might warrant dedicated routing rules or automation. These insights enable continuous refinement of routing rules based on actual performance rather than assumptions. Customizing Virtual Call Routing for Different Industries

Different sectors face unique communication challenges that require tailored virtual call routing approaches. In healthcare, routing must comply with privacy regulations while efficiently directing urgent cases to immediate assistance; many providers implement symptom-based routing that prioritizes potential emergencies. Retail businesses often benefit from product category routing, connecting callers with specialists in specific merchandise areas, sometimes enhanced with AI retail voice agents. Financial institutions implement security-focused routing with verification steps before connecting to account information. Technology companies frequently deploy technical complexity assessment in their routing, ensuring basic issues reach first-tier support while complex problems route directly to specialized engineers. Hospitality businesses emphasize language capabilities in their routing to accommodate international guests. Real estate firms implement property-specific routing where calls about particular listings connect directly with the responsible agent, often supported by AI real estate calling agents. Legal practices benefit from case-type routing, directing calls to attorneys with relevant specializations. Mobile Optimization for Virtual Call Routing Systems

As business communications increasingly migrate to mobile environments, virtual call routing systems must adapt to mobile-specific requirements and opportunities. Mobile app integration allows routing systems to leverage device capabilities, including location awareness for connecting callers to geographically appropriate resources. Visual IVR presents routing options graphically on smartphone screens, eliminating the frustration of remembering spoken menu options. SMS fallback automatically offers text alternatives when calls cannot be completed, maintaining communication continuity. Click-to-call routing from mobile websites or emails preserves context, automatically directing these calls based on the specific page or message that triggered them. Device-aware routing can differentiate between calls from smartphones versus landlines, potentially offering different options to each. Callback scheduling directly into mobile calendars provides a convenient alternative during high-volume periods. Security Considerations in Virtual Call Routing Implementation

Protecting sensitive information transmitted through virtual call routing systems requires robust security measures throughout the communication chain. Encryption protocols should secure both signaling and voice data in transit, particularly for businesses handling financial or healthcare information. Authentication mechanisms including voice biometrics or PIN verification help prevent unauthorized access through social engineering. PCI compliance features are essential for routing systems handling payment information, including automatic pause recording during credit card collection. Call recording security requires encrypted storage, access controls, and retention policies that balance compliance requirements with privacy protections. Agent verification ensures only authorized staff can receive sensitive calls by requiring login credentials before connecting. Audit trails documenting all routing decisions and access events provide accountability and forensic information when needed. For multinational operations, routing systems must comply with regional regulations like GDPR in Europe or CCPA in California, often requiring data sovereignty features that keep information within specific geographic boundaries. Call Routing for Multichannel Customer Support

Modern customer communications extend far beyond traditional phone calls, requiring routing systems capable of orchestrating interactions across multiple channels. Omnichannel routing creates unified queues that distribute customer contacts from phone, email, chat, SMS, and social media based on consistent rules and agent skills. Channel pivoting enables seamless transitions between communication methods—starting in chat and transferring to voice without losing context when issues become complex. Cross-channel analytics provide unified reporting across all communication types, revealing patterns in customer preferences and resolution effectiveness. Media-specific routing acknowledges that different agents may excel in written versus verbal communications, routing appropriately. Channel capacity management balances workloads across communication methods, preventing backlogs in one channel while others remain underutilized.
